JOB SUMMARY

Under the direction of the Field Coordinator, the Energy Auditor will conduct the daily energy audits on properties in line with all program requirements. These audits may require Combustion Appliance Zone testing, in-depth data collection, interface with multiple databases, installation of energy-saving devices, customer energy-savings education, and ensuring that high-quality customer satisfaction is delivered.



D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Work independently to conduct residential energy audits utilizing mobile weatherization software. This includes travel to the customer homes, educating the customer, completing paperwork, and using a handheld tablet to input energy saving measures, performing a comprehensive audit, making recommendations and interfacing with multiple databases
  • Maintain an accurate supply of inventory daily
  • Communicate project goals and convey a positive image to project partners
  • Perform residential energy audits and record findings and download/upload the required forms and documents
  • Teach customers how to perform simple, low and no-cost energy conservation measures. Such as sealing air leaks and changing furnace filters
  • Provide customer education that influences additional energy savings and behavioral changes, including but not limited to: referral to other service programs and engaging customers in the creation of action plans, which detail the steps they should take to save energy and reduce costs
